"Barnstead was incorporated in 1727 and was named for Barnstable on Cape Cod, Massachusetts, and Hempstead on Long Island, New York, where its original settlers had emigrated from." barnstead.org

Communities within Barnstead include:
Barnstead (Barnstead Parade)
Center Barnstead
South Barnstead

The town of Barnstead was granted by Governor William Dummer on 20 May 1727 to the Reverend Joseph Adams and others.
1767 - Barnstead incorporated
1839 - Barnstead
Barnstead, New Hampshire
Strafford county. This town lies 26 miles W. by N. from Dover, 36 N.W. from Portsmouth, and 20 N.E. from Concord. Incorporated 1767. Population, 1830, 2,047. Barnstead is not mountainous, but has large swells of land, good for grazing. About 2,500 sheep are kept here. The soil is easy and productive. There are several ponds in this town—the largest are the two Suncook ponds, which lie near each other, Brindle pond, and Half-moon pond, on Alton line. These waters are stocked with fish, and are discharged into the Suncook. Barnstead was granted May 20, 1727, to the Rev. Joseph Adams and others. Settlements commenced in 1767.
1895 - Barnstead
Barn'stead, a post-township of Belknap co., N.H., about 16 miles E.N.E. of Concord. It is drained by the Suncook River. Pop. in 1880, 1296; in 1890, 1264.
Here are some of the best places to go and things to do in Barnstead, New Hampshire:
Sunset Lake: This lovely lake is one of the main attractions in Barnstead. It's perfect for swimming, fishing, kayaking, or simply relaxing by the water's edge. The lake is surrounded by forested hills, creating a serene setting for outdoor enthusiasts.

Locke Lake: Another great spot for water activities, Locke Lake offers a sandy beach and a boat launch area. It's an ideal place for families to enjoy a day in the sun, with picnic areas and a playground for the kids.

Hiking: Barnstead is situated in a region with plenty of hiking opportunities. Take a hike in the nearby forests and enjoy the beauty of the New Hampshire wilderness. Popular trails include the Barnstead Town Forest Trail and the Barnstead Parade Trail.

Barnstead Parade: This is the historic center of town and a must-visit for history buffs. The Barnstead Parade features charming colonial-era buildings and a classic New England atmosphere. Take a leisurely stroll and admire the architecture.
